From c8cdb3fa45172bd8ba5ee42b01339ea2a0fa8f9c Mon Sep 17 00:00:00 2001 From: Devli <5003188+lide1202@user.noreply.gitee.com> Date: Mon, 26 Aug 2024 09:20:18 +0800 Subject: [PATCH] =?UTF-8?q?=E5=88=A0=E9=99=A4swagger=E7=9B=B8=E5=85=B3?= =?UTF-8?q?=E6=B3=A8=E8=A7=A3?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../controller/AccessAuthorityController.java | 17 +++++----------- .../controller/dto/AccessAuthorityDto.java | 20 ++++--------------- .../dao/entity/AccessAuthority.java | 5 ----- 3 files changed, 9 insertions(+), 33 deletions(-) diff --git a/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/controller/AccessAuthorityController.java b/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/controller/AccessAuthorityController.java index c3c39178..8cbc9df6 100755 --- a/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/controller/AccessAuthorityController.java +++ b/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/controller/AccessAuthorityController.java @@ -2,27 +2,21 @@ package com.anjiplus.template.gaea.business.modules.accessauthority.controller; import com.anji.plus.gaea.annotation.Permission; -import com.anji.plus.gaea.annotation.AccessKey; -import com.anji.plus.gaea.bean.KeyValue; import com.anji.plus.gaea.bean.ResponseBean; import com.anji.plus.gaea.bean.TreeNode; import com.anji.plus.gaea.curd.controller.GaeaBaseController; import com.anji.plus.gaea.curd.service.GaeaBaseService; import com.anji.plus.gaea.holder.UserContentHolder; -import com.anji.plus.gaea.utils.GaeaBeanUtils; -import com.anji.plus.gaea.utils.GaeaUtils; -import com.anjiplus.template.gaea.business.modules.accessauthority.dao.entity.AccessAuthority; -import com.anjiplus.template.gaea.business.modules.accessauthority.service.AccessAuthorityService; import com.anjiplus.template.gaea.business.modules.accessauthority.controller.dto.AccessAuthorityDto; import com.anjiplus.template.gaea.business.modules.accessauthority.controller.param.AccessAuthorityParam; +import com.anjiplus.template.gaea.business.modules.accessauthority.dao.entity.AccessAuthority; +import com.anjiplus.template.gaea.business.modules.accessauthority.service.AccessAuthorityService; import org.springframework.beans.factory.annotation.Autowired; -import org.springframework.context.i18n.LocaleContextHolder; -import org.springframework.web.bind.annotation.*; -import io.swagger.annotations.Api; +import org.springframework.web.bind.annotation.GetMapping; +import org.springframework.web.bind.annotation.RequestMapping; +import org.springframework.web.bind.annotation.RestController; import java.util.List; -import java.util.Locale; -import java.util.Map; /** * @desc 权限管理 controller @@ -30,7 +24,6 @@ import java.util.Map; * @date 2019-02-17 08:50:10.009 **/ @RestController -@Api(tags = "权限管理管理") @RequestMapping("/accessAuthority") @Permission(code = "authorityManage", name = "权限管理") public class AccessAuthorityController extends GaeaBaseController { diff --git a/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/controller/dto/AccessAuthorityDto.java b/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/controller/dto/AccessAuthorityDto.java index ad47c913..5f22000f 100755 --- a/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/controller/dto/AccessAuthorityDto.java +++ b/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/controller/dto/AccessAuthorityDto.java @@ -1,16 +1,12 @@ package com.anjiplus.template.gaea.business.modules.accessauthority.controller.dto; -import java.io.Serializable; +import com.anji.plus.gaea.curd.dto.GaeaBaseDTO; +import lombok.Data; + import javax.validation.constraints.NotEmpty; import javax.validation.constraints.NotNull; - -import com.anji.plus.gaea.annotation.Query; -import com.anji.plus.gaea.constant.QueryEnum; -import com.anji.plus.gaea.curd.dto.GaeaBaseDTO; -import io.swagger.annotations.ApiModelProperty; -import com.anji.plus.gaea.annotation.Formatter; -import lombok.Data; +import java.io.Serializable; /** * @@ -21,38 +17,30 @@ import lombok.Data; @Data public class AccessAuthorityDto extends GaeaBaseDTO implements Serializable { /** 父菜单代码 */ - @ApiModelProperty(value = "父菜单代码") private String parentTarget; /** 目标菜单 */ - @ApiModelProperty(value = "菜单代码") @NotEmpty(message = "6002") private String target; /** 目标菜单名称 */ - @ApiModelProperty(value = "菜单名称") @NotEmpty(message = "6002") private String targetName; /** 目标按钮 */ - @ApiModelProperty(value = "按钮代码") @NotEmpty(message = "6002") private String action; /** 目标按钮名称 */ - @ApiModelProperty(value = "按钮名称") @NotEmpty(message = "6002") private String actionName; /** 0--未删除 1--已删除 DIC_NAME=DEL_FLAG */ - @ApiModelProperty(value = " 0--未删除 1--已删除 DIC_NAME=DEL_FLAG") private Integer deleteFlag; /** 0--已禁用 1--已启用 DIC_NAME=ENABLE_FLAG */ - @ApiModelProperty(value = "0--已禁用 1--已启用 DIC_NAME=ENABLE_FLAG") @NotNull(message = "6002") private Integer enableFlag; - @ApiModelProperty(value = "sort") private Integer sort; } \ No newline at end of file diff --git a/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/dao/entity/AccessAuthority.java b/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/dao/entity/AccessAuthority.java index d14010d5..5230e926 100755 --- a/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/dao/entity/AccessAuthority.java +++ b/report-core/src/main/java/com/anjiplus/template/gaea/business/modules/accessauthority/dao/entity/AccessAuthority.java @@ -1,12 +1,9 @@ package com.anjiplus.template.gaea.business.modules.accessauthority.dao.entity; -import io.swagger.annotations.ApiModelProperty; import lombok.Data; import com.anji.plus.gaea.curd.entity.GaeaBaseEntity; import com.baomidou.mybatisplus.annotation.TableName; -import javax.validation.constraints.*; -import java.util.Date; /** * @description 权限管理 entity * @author Devli @@ -38,6 +35,4 @@ public class AccessAuthority extends GaeaBaseEntity { private Integer sort; - - }